Eric Lewandowski is a graphic artist and photographer inspired by the rich history of gastronomy and the zeitgeist of the farm-to-fork movement.  Farmers, chefs, and artisan producers working with foods that have a story behind them create a rich source to draw from.  He is an APA (American Photographic Artists) member who has worked in the art and photography industry for over twenty-years.

After providing graphic design services for his farmers market in Boston sparked artistic inspiration in the local food movement Lewandowski has immersed himself in food culture both on commercial and personal projects.  He now leverages this on- the-ground experience gained from working directly with local producers to provide design and photography services for food startups, wine producers and other artisan food producers both locally and nationally.  His work includes the development of gastronomic visual content for web and print media in particular special projects with cross collaboration between creative food professionals, publishers and foodies alike.

His large-format black and white panoramic landscape images have been collected by numerous, museums, corporations and collectors including the Boston Athanaeum, Fidelity Investments and Banana Republic.

Eric holds degrees in photography and sustainable design and Greenbuilding and currently lives in Boston with his wife and two daughters.
